首页 | 本学科首页   官方微博 | 高级检索  
     


Influence of overlap ratio and aspect ratio on the performance of Savonius hydrokinetic turbine
Abstract:A strong contender for the utilization of the hydropower sources is Savonius turbine because of its good starting characteristics and simplicity in fabrication. The aim of the present work is to study the effect of overlap ratio and aspect ratio on the performance of a Savonius turbine for hydrodynamic application. The findings would be useful to decide design parameters of a Savonius hydrokinetic turbine. This study is conducted in three open channels namely small laboratory channel with depth of water 270 mm, large laboratory channel with depth of water 480 mm and a real life irrigation canal with depth of water 900 mm. Influence of endplates is studied to establish the significance of their presence on rotor performance. Maximum coefficient of power is observed for an overlap ratio of around 0.11 for Savonius turbines with aspect ratio less than 0.6. For a given overlap ratio, the increasing trend of the coefficient of power is observed with the increase in the aspect ratio. However, for aspect ratios greater than 1.8, the coefficient of power becomes nearly stagnant. Copyright © 2016 John Wiley & Sons, Ltd.
Keywords:Savonius turbine  renewable energy  hydrokinetic turbine  aspect ratio  overlap ratio  coefficient of power  coefficient of torque
设为首页 | 免责声明 | 关于勤云 | 加入收藏

Copyright©北京勤云科技发展有限公司  京ICP备09084417号